Leadership Review Briefing — Revised Commission Scheme, Marroway Retail Group

For branch managers: the revised scheme replaces flat-rate commission with tiered accelerators tied to branch targets. Payouts move to monthly settlement with a quarterly true-up. Transition protections apply for two cycles. Please review branch-level impacts before the session. Full context is given in the confidential note below.

board note of yageg-yadug: The northern region missed its Framir quota by 13.1 percent last quarter. Lamathek Freight plans to raise the Quenael list price by 30.2 percent in March. The pricing group signed off on a budget of $133.5 million for Project Novok. The renewal with Gilethek Foods closes at $60.0 million a year, 2.7 percent above the last contract.

Subject: FareForge cut-over summary

Hi — welcome aboard. Over the weekend we completed the cut-over from the legacy shipping-fee tables to the FareForge rules engine. All zones now evaluate through the new rule graph; the legacy tables remain read-only for thirty days as a comparison baseline. Marisol verified parity on the top two hundred lanes, and the two discrepancies found were traced to stale surcharge rules, now corrected. Please familiarize yourself with the production configuration, reproduced below.

config for yahof-tajop:
zorath:
  pin: 7493
  metrics_host: metrics.zorath.tolvaqsys.internal
  tenant: praiel
  seal: seal_fd9cd4f1

Action item from the Veldspar incident review: our GPU memory profiling tooling failed to capture allocation spikes on the Corvane training fleet, leaving us blind during the out-of-memory cascade. Tamsin will extend the profiler to sample fragmentation metrics every thirty seconds and export them to the Hollowgate dashboard. Owners should verify the new probes on staging before Thursday's sync. The rollout plan, sampling configuration, and validation checklist are documented on the internal page here.

runbook for tagug-hafog: https://jira.lumiclabs.internal/projects/pages/pages/9773c0d8